When it comes to mastering the strategy of Texas Holdem Poker Online, one key aspect to keep in mind is the importance of starting hands. As poker legend Doyle Brunson once said, “The key to winning is knowing what hands to play and when to play them.” This means understanding which hands are strong and which are weak, and being able to make informed decisions based on this knowledge.

Another important aspect of mastering the strategy of Texas Holdem Poker Online is understanding the concept of position. As professional poker player Daniel Negreanu has noted, “Position is power in poker.” By being aware of your position at the table and using it to your advantage, you can make more strategic decisions and increase your chances of success.

In addition to starting hands and position, mastering the strategy of Texas Holdem Poker Online also involves understanding the importance of betting and bluffing. As poker author David Sklansky has said, “Every time you play a hand differently from the way you would have played it if you could see all your opponents’ cards, they gain; and every time you play your hand the same way you would have played it if you could see all their cards, they lose.” This means being able to read your opponents, make calculated bets, and use bluffing tactics to keep them on their toes.
